Why Is There No Sponsor On West Ham Jersey?

That is because of gambling sponsorship laws in Spain, which prohibit football clubs from displaying betting companies and logos on their shirts. This rule applies to visiting teams in European competition, in this case West Ham.

What company sponsors West Ham?

Betway. The global online bookmaker has been West Ham’s Principal Partner since February 2015.

Where do most West Ham fans come from?

London
Traditionally, West Ham fans are drawn from London (in particular East London) and the home counties, especially Essex; however, there are fans clubs around the world, notably in New York City, Barcelona, Tenerife, Serbia, Australia, New Zealand, and Scandinavia, which has over 800 members.

How much of West Ham does David Gold own?

West Ham have been owned by David Sullivan and David Gold since the duo completed a takeover of their boyhood club in January 2010. Sullivan is the majority shareholder due to owning 51.5 per cent of the Hammers’ assets, while Gold controls 35.1 per cent.

Who is Kurt Zouma animal cruelty?

West Ham United footballer Kurt Zouma has pleaded guilty to animal abuse charges after he was filmed harming his pet cat. The 27-year-old France international admitted to two offences under the Animal Welfare Act at Thames Magistrates’ Court on Tuesday.

Who are West Ham’s biggest rivals?

The rivalry between Millwall and West Ham United is one of the longest-standing and most bitter in English football. The two teams, then known as Millwall Athletic and Thames Ironworks, both originated in the East End of London, and were located less than three miles apart.

What is West Ham’s biggest loss?

Team records

  • Biggest victory: 10–0 v Bury, Football League Cup (25 October 1983)
  • Biggest league win: 8–0 v Rotherham United (8 March 1958), and v Sunderland (19 October 1968)
  • Biggest defeat: 0–7 v Barnsley (1 September 1919), v Everton (22 October 1927), and v Sheffield Wednesday (28 November 1959)
